Calvin Goldspink (born January 24, 1989 in Great Yarmouth ) is a British actor and singer. He became known as a member of the English pop band S Club 8 , the successor to S Club 7 .

Life

Goldspink was born in Great Yarmouth, East England, in 1989. He later moved with his family to Aberdeen , Scotland , where he attended Cults Academy.

At the age of 12, Calvin took part in a casting on the English television channel BBC . At this casting, a support act for the new tour of S Club 7 was sought. Around 12,000 children and young people took part in this casting. Calvin made it to the finals and became a member of the eight-piece band S Club Juniors .

2001-2005

After the Carnival Tour of S Club 7, S Club Juniors released their first single, One Step Closer . This placed at number 2 in the English single charts. In late 2002, the first studio album, Together , was released. Together reached number 5 on the UK album charts and went platinum. There are four top 10 singles from this album. In 2003 they went on tour with the S Clubs again, the S Club United Tour . At the end of the year, the Juniors won the title of Best Newcomer at the Disney Channel Kids Awards.

After the dissolution of S Club, the S Club Juniors were renamed S Club 8 . A second album, Sundown , and three other top 20 singles were then released.

In 2004 the band spent three months in Barcelona filming the BBC series I Dream . The series became a great success in England, but also in some other countries in Europe and Australia. To promote the series, a new album, Welcome to Avalon Heights , has been released. The first single from this album was a duet between Frankie and Calvin entitled Dreaming . This was their last single before the group split in spring 2005.

2007

In January 2007, Calvin moved to Los Angeles after being discovered at Seth Riggs Singing's camp in the summer of 2006. He went to a casting and won the role of Oliver Bans in the US series Life is Wild . In late February 2007 he recorded the 45-minute pilot episode in South Africa. A short time later, the entire 13-part series was filmed in South Africa.

In Germany, Life is wild was broadcast on Sixx . The periods were May to August 2010 and August to the end of October 2010. In the German version, his role is called Colin Banks. His German voice is spoken by David Turba .

2009–2012

In early 2009, Calvin released his first solo songs on his official MySpace page. Within 14 days, his MySpace page had been visited more than 100,000 times and after a year it had more than 650,000 hits. The first songs on his MySpace page were Don't Fail Me, Dance in the rain, Lonely, Bright Lights, Take my hand and Never not beautiful . The US singer and actress Jessica Simpson wrote the song Never not beautiful for Calvin. Joe Simpson , the father of Ashlee and Jessica , became the manager of his music career .

Calvin announced on Twitter in mid-August 2010 that he had been in New York for a week and recorded new songs. There he worked with hit maker Claude Kelly. This is behind the success of the songs Circus by Britney Spears and My Life Would Suck Without You by Kelly Clarkson . He recorded other songs in London with various producers. Calvin announced on his official Twitter page that his album would be released in 2012.

In 2011, Goldspink played James Middleton, the younger brother of Kate Middleton , in the film William and Kate . The film is about the love story between Prince William and Kate Middleton. Filming began on February 24, 2011.
